[gentoo-commits] repo/gentoo:master commit in: dev-python/socketio-client-nexus/
commit: 7f28e162617f9b976f061c464f9bb65ef88ea256 Author: Zac Medico gentoo org> AuthorDate: Wed Mar 6 23:28:58 2024 + Commit: Zac Medico gentoo org> CommitDate: Wed Mar 6 23:29:02 2024 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=7f28e162 dev-python/socketio-client-nexus: enable PEP517 build Closes: https://bugs.gentoo.org/909965 Signed-off-by: Zac Medico gentoo.org> .../soc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ild | 8 +--- 1 file changed, 5 insertions(+), 3 deletions(-) diff --git a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ild index 337d4be1f0ea..c0ac1784d36f 100644 --- a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ild +++ b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ild @@ -1,9 +1,10 @@ -# Copyright 1999-2023 Gentoo Authors +# Copyright 1999-2024 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 -EAPI=7 +EAPI=8 -PYTHON_COMPAT=( python3_{9..11} ) +PYTHON_COMPAT=( python3_{10..12} ) +DISTUTILS_USE_PEP517=setuptools PYPI_NO_NORMALIZE=1 PYPI_PN="socketIO-client-nexus" @@ -19,6 +20,7 @@ KEYWORDS="~amd64 ~x86" # require network RESTRICT="test" +BDEPEND="${DISTUTILS_DEPS}" RDEPEND=" dev-python/requests[${PYTHON_USEDEP}] dev-python/six[${PYTHON_USEDEP}]
[gentoo-commits] repo/gentoo:master commit in: dev-python/socketio-client-nexus/
commit: 823c4e7a322ed13e0c03ed90c32c98da1f10f128 Author: Zac Medico gentoo org> AuthorDate: Thu May 4 05:35:58 2023 + Commit: Zac Medico gentoo org> CommitDate: Thu May 4 05:36:10 2023 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=823c4e7a dev-python/socketio-client-nexus: enable py3.11 Closes: https://bugs.gentoo.org/896880 Signed-off-by: Zac Medico gentoo.org> d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ild index fa8ae560b394..337d4be1f0ea 100644 --- a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ild +++ b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ild @@ -3,7 +3,7 @@ EAPI=7 -PYTHON_COMPAT=( python3_{9..10} ) +PYTHON_COMPAT=( python3_{9..11} ) PYPI_NO_NORMALIZE=1 PYPI_PN="socketIO-client-nexus"
[gentoo-commits] repo/gentoo:master commit in: dev-python/socketio-client-nexus/
commit: 8a97167ac44238c542c9f7b1ae0ee3f1cd940b0a Author: Michał Górny gentoo org> AuthorDate: Fri Mar 24 13:53:54 2023 + Commit: Michał Górny gentoo org> CommitDate: Sat Mar 25 17:18:48 2023 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=8a97167a dev-python/socketio-client-nexus: Use pypi.eclass Signed-off-by: Michał Górny gentoo.org> dev-python/socketio-client-nexus/Manifest | 2 +- .../soc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ild | 8 2 files changed, 5 insertions(+), 5 deletions(-) diff --git a/dev-python/socketio-client-nexus/Manifest b/dev-python/socketio-client-nexus/Manifest index 78c11c378ae5..b4b403ef1fa5 100644 --- a/dev-python/socketio-client-nexus/Manifest +++ b/dev-python/socketio-client-nexus/Manifest @@ -1 +1 @@ -DIST socketio-client-nexus-0.7.6.tar.gz 20128 BLAKE2B 84b032fda25a7aec40a4223f18d446da563a4c46054e79bfd38d1871233c88a66cb0213e3e825e5c91f6f587e671f5cfed75465c6f6895a84e1f2409facd330c SHA512 5c0301118beba684e1220c8984052e619d29037ec2c819eec13ac2ec4120025c85fb5b410285ee8466a105330f4a47b87f80116d7ff292c6b3e47a19eaa46702 +DIST socketIO-client-nexus-0.7.6.tar.gz 20128 BLAKE2B 84b032fda25a7aec40a4223f18d446da563a4c46054e79bfd38d1871233c88a66cb0213e3e825e5c91f6f587e671f5cfed75465c6f6895a84e1f2409facd330c SHA512 5c0301118beba684e1220c8984052e619d29037ec2c819eec13ac2ec4120025c85fb5b410285ee8466a105330f4a47b87f80116d7ff292c6b3e47a19eaa46702 diff --git a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ild index cfe8d09734a8..fa8ae560b394 100644 --- a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ild +++ b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ild @@ -4,13 +4,13 @@ EAPI=7 PYTHON_COMPAT=( python3_{9..10} ) -inherit distutils-r1 +PYPI_NO_NORMALIZE=1 +PYPI_PN="socketIO-client-nexus" + +inherit distutils-r1 pypi -MY_PN="socketIO-client-nexus" DESCRIPTION="A socket.io 2.x client library for Python" HOMEPAGE="https://github.com/nexus-devs/socketIO-client-2.0.3/ https://pypi.org/project/socketIO-client-nexus/; -S="${WORKDIR}/${MY_PN}-${PV}" -SRC_URI="mirror://pypi/${MY_PN:0:1}/${MY_PN}/${MY_PN}-${PV}.tar.gz -> ${P}.tar.gz" LICENSE="MIT" SLOT="0"
[gentoo-commits] repo/gentoo:master commit in: dev-python/socketio-client-nexus/
commit: 649a3a2480105dab3460429b6634014c257e0441 Author: Zac Medico gentoo org> AuthorDate: Sun May 22 15:41:01 2022 + Commit: Zac Medico gentoo org> CommitDate: Sun May 22 15:41:52 2022 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=649a3a24 dev-python/socketio-client-nexus: enable py3.10 Closes: https://bugs.gentoo.org/845876 Signed-off-by: Zac Medico gentoo.org> d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ild index 1a81504b2899..1e9dbbc00dba 100644 --- a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ild +++ b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ild @@ -1,9 +1,9 @@ -# Copyright 1999-2021 Gentoo Authors +# Copyright 1999-2022 Gentoo Authors # Distributed under the terms of the GNU General Public License v2 EAPI=7 -PYTHON_COMPAT=( python3_{7..9} ) +PYTHON_COMPAT=( python3_{8..10} ) inherit distutils-r1 MY_PN="socketIO-client-nexus"
[gentoo-commits] repo/gentoo:master commit in: dev-python/socketio-client-nexus/
commit: f1ba2e566a8cd887f29b03f409a63854eaf5d106 Author: Zac Medico gentoo org> AuthorDate: Tue Sep 11 00:19:47 2018 + Commit: Zac Medico gentoo org> CommitDate: Tue Sep 11 00:19:47 2018 + URL:https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=f1ba2e56 dev-python/socketio-client-nexus: new package Package-Manager: Portage-2.3.49, Repoman-2.3.10 dev-python/socketio-client-nexus/Manifest | 1 + dev-python/socketio-client-nexus/metadata.xml | 11 +++ .../socketio-client-nexus-0.7.6.ebuild | 23 ++ 3 files changed, 35 insertions(+) diff --git a/dev-python/socketio-client-nexus/Manifest b/dev-python/socketio-client-nexus/Manifest new file mode 100644 index 000..78c11c378ae --- /dev/null +++ b/dev-python/socketio-client-nexus/Manifest @@ -0,0 +1 @@ +DIST socketio-client-nexus-0.7.6.tar.gz 20128 BLAKE2B 84b032fda25a7aec40a4223f18d446da563a4c46054e79bfd38d1871233c88a66cb0213e3e825e5c91f6f587e671f5cfed75465c6f6895a84e1f2409facd330c SHA512 5c0301118beba684e1220c8984052e619d29037ec2c819eec13ac2ec4120025c85fb5b410285ee8466a105330f4a47b87f80116d7ff292c6b3e47a19eaa46702 diff --git a/dev-python/socketio-client-nexus/metadata.xml b/dev-python/socketio-client-nexus/metadata.xml new file mode 100644 index 000..178ab4da2d8 --- /dev/null +++ b/dev-python/socketio-client-nexus/metadata.xml @@ -0,0 +1,11 @@ + +http://www.gentoo.org/dtd/metadata.dtd;> + + + socketIO-client-nexus + nexus-devs/socketIO-client-2.0.3 + + + zmed...@gentoo.org + + diff --git a/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ild new file mode 100644 index 000..1046c7e4626 --- /dev/null +++ b/dev-python/socketio-client-nexus/socketio-client-nexus-0.7.6.ebuild @@ -0,0 +1,23 @@ +# Copyright 1999-2018 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 +PYTHON_COMPAT=( python2_7 python3_{4,5,6,7} ) + +inherit distutils-r1 + +MY_PN="socketIO-client-nexus" +DESCRIPTION="A socket.io 2.x client library for Python" +HOMEPAGE="https://github.com/nexus-devs/socketIO-client-2.0.3/ https://pypi.org/project/socketIO-client-nexus/; +SRC_URI="mirror://pypi/${MY_PN:0:1}/${MY_PN}/${MY_PN}-${PV}.tar.gz -> ${P}.tar.gz" + +LICENSE="MIT" +SLOT="0" +KEYWORDS="~amd64 ~x86" + +RDEPEND="dev-python/six[${PYTHON_USEDEP}] + dev-python/requests[${PYTHON_USEDEP}] + dev-python/websocket-client[${PYTHON_USEDEP}]" +DEPEND="dev-python/setuptools[${PYTHON_USEDEP}]" + +S="${WORKDIR}/${MY_PN}-${PV}"